Delinea vs CyberArk -- PAM & Identity Compared

Delinea vs CyberArk

Delinea offers a more approachable and cost-effective alternative to CyberArk's comprehensive PAM platform. While CyberArk provides deeper capabilities and broader identity security, Delinea's Secret Server is known for faster deployments and a more intuitive user experience, making it popular with mid-market organizations.

The Verdict

Delinea is a practical CyberArk alternative for organizations that value deployment speed and usability over maximum feature depth. Choose CyberArk when comprehensive enterprise PAM and identity security are non-negotiable; choose Delinea when faster time-to-value and simpler management are priorities.

Pros & Cons Comparison

CyberArk

Pros

  • +Strong PAM solution
  • +Comprehensive privilege management
  • +Strong compliance and audit capabilities
  • +Deep enterprise integration ecosystem
  • +Proven in highly regulated industries

Cons

  • Complex deployment and configuration
  • Expensive licensing model
  • Steep learning curve for administrators
  • Legacy architecture in some components
  • Long implementation timelines

Delinea

Pros

  • +Faster and simpler deployment than legacy PAM
  • +Competitive pricing for mid-market organizations
  • +Intuitive Secret Server interface
  • +Cloud-first architecture in newer offerings
  • +Good balance of features and usability

Cons

  • Still integrating products post-merger
  • Less mature cloud offering than CyberArk Privilege Cloud
  • Smaller ecosystem of third-party integrations
  • Feature gaps between Secret Server and Platform products

How much does CyberArk cost compared to Delinea?

CyberArk pricing: Custom enterprise pricing / From $2/user/month (basic). Delinea pricing: From $10,000/year (Secret Server) / Custom enterprise. CyberArk's pricing model is per-user subscription + modules, while Delinea uses per-user or per-server licensing pricing.
